At Xylem, we solve water’s toughest challenges through innovation, data, and technology. We are now looking for an
** Senior Data & Analytics Engineer
** to play a key role in designing and delivering scalable data and analytics solutions that support decision-making across the business.

This is a hands-on technical role with real enterprise impact — bridging data engineering, analytics platforms, and software-enabled solutions used by teams across the organisation.
** The Role
** You will design, build and maintain enterprise-level data solutions that are reliable, secure, and performant. Working closely with business stakeholders, IT, and digital teams, you’ll translate complex requirements into robust technical solutions that enable insight, automation, and operational efficiency.

This role suits someone who enjoys owning solutions end-to-end — from data ingestion and modelling through to analytics delivery and automation.
** Key responsibilities
*** Design, develop and maintain enterprise-grade databases and data models to support reporting, analytics, and internal applications
* Build and optimise ETL/ELT pipelines integrating data from multiple business systems
* Develop and maintain reusable SQL queries, views, stored procedures and automation scripts
* Deliver high-quality Power BI datasets, dashboards, and reports, ensuring performance, reliability, and usability
* Configure and manage Power BI gateways, refresh schedules, and data access controls
* Monitor and improve data pipeline and platform performance, availability, and scalability
* Apply best practices in data governance, security, documentation, and standardisation
* Collaborate with infrastructure, cloud and IT teams to ensure solutions are robust and well supported
* Continuously improve data workflows through automation and optimisation
** What you’ll bring
**** Essential
* ** Strong expertise in SQL and relational databases (e.g. SQL Server, Postgre

SQL, Oracle)
* Proven experience designing and optimising databases and complex queries
* Hands-on experience developing Power BI reports, datasets, and data models
* Experience building ETL pipelines using Python or similar scripting languages (e.g., Python, Django, Power Shell, Bash).
* Solid understanding of data modelling, performance tuning, and data quality principles
* Ability to diagnose and resolve data, performance, and reporting issues
** Desirable
* ** Experience working with cloud data platforms (Azure, AWS or similar)
* Familiarity with APIs, system integrations, and enterprise data architectures
* Experience automating data workflows and deployments
* Exposure to web technologies used in data-enabled applications (e.g. JavaScript, HTML/CSS)
* Understanding of data governance, access control, and compliance in enterprise environments
